Home
last modified time | relevance | path

Searched refs:__base_ (Results 1 – 6 of 6) sorted by relevance

/freebsd-12-stable/contrib/llvm-project/libcxx/include/__ranges/
Dcommon_view.h40 _View __base_ = _View(); variable
47 constexpr explicit common_view(_View __v) : __base_(_VSTD::move(__v)) { } in common_view()
50 constexpr _View base() const& requires copy_constructible<_View> { return __base_; } in base()
53 constexpr _View base() && { return _VSTD::move(__base_); } in base()
58 return ranges::begin(__base_); in begin()
60 return common_iterator<iterator_t<_View>, sentinel_t<_View>>(ranges::begin(__base_)); in begin()
66 return ranges::begin(__base_); in begin()
68 … return common_iterator<iterator_t<const _View>, sentinel_t<const _View>>(ranges::begin(__base_)); in begin()
74 return ranges::begin(__base_) + ranges::size(__base_); in end()
76 return common_iterator<iterator_t<_View>, sentinel_t<_View>>(ranges::end(__base_)); in end()
[all …]
Ddrop_view.h52 _View __base_ = _View(); variable
60 , __base_(_VSTD::move(__base)) in drop_view()
65 …_HIDE_FROM_ABI constexpr _View base() const& requires copy_constructible<_View> { return __base_; } in base()
66 _LIBCPP_HIDE_FROM_ABI constexpr _View base() && { return _VSTD::move(__base_); } in base()
77 auto __tmp = ranges::next(ranges::begin(__base_), __count_, ranges::end(__base_)); in begin()
87 return ranges::next(ranges::begin(__base_), __count_, ranges::end(__base_)); in begin()
93 { return ranges::end(__base_); } in end()
98 { return ranges::end(__base_); } in end()
102 const auto __s = ranges::size(__self.__base_); in __size()
Dtransform_view.h52 [[no_unique_address]] _View __base_ = _View(); variable
61 : __func_(_VSTD::in_place, _VSTD::move(__func)), __base_(_VSTD::move(__base)) {} in transform_view()
64 constexpr _View base() const& requires copy_constructible<_View> { return __base_; } in base()
66 constexpr _View base() && { return _VSTD::move(__base_); } in base()
70 return __iterator<false>{*this, ranges::begin(__base_)}; in begin()
77 return __iterator<true>(*this, ranges::begin(__base_)); in begin()
82 return __sentinel<false>(ranges::end(__base_)); in end()
88 return __iterator<false>(*this, ranges::end(__base_)); in end()
95 return __sentinel<true>(ranges::end(__base_)); in end()
102 return __iterator<true>(*this, ranges::end(__base_)); in end()
[all …]
/freebsd-12-stable/contrib/llvm-project/libcxx/include/
Dtuple455 _BaseT __base_;
498 : __base_(allocator_arg_t(), __a,
513 : __base_(allocator_arg_t(), __a,
529 : __base_(typename __make_tuple_indices<sizeof...(_Tp)>::type(),
546 : __base_(typename __make_tuple_indices<sizeof...(_Tp)>::type(),
562 : __base_(allocator_arg_t(), __a,
579 : __base_(allocator_arg_t(), __a,
608 : __base_(typename __make_tuple_indices<sizeof...(_Up)>::type(),
624 : __base_(typename __make_tuple_indices<sizeof...(_Up)>::type(),
639 : __base_(allocator_arg_t(), __a,
[all …]
Diomanip134 int __base_;
137 explicit __iom_t3(int __b) : __base_(__b) {}
145 __is.setf(__x.__base_ == 8 ? ios_base::oct :
146 __x.__base_ == 10 ? ios_base::dec :
147 __x.__base_ == 16 ? ios_base::hex :
158 __os.setf(__x.__base_ == 8 ? ios_base::oct :
159 __x.__base_ == 10 ? ios_base::dec :
160 __x.__base_ == 16 ? ios_base::hex :
Ddeque1019 : __pos_(__r.__begin_), __end_(__r.__end_), __begin_(__r.__begin_), __base_(__db) {}
1023 __base_->size() += (__pos_ - __begin_);
1030 __deque_base * const __base_;